Michael Marozza

Age 36, passed away on March 15, 2025. Michael was a man full of life, laughter, and an energy that could light up any room. He was the life of the party, always ready with a joke or a story that left everyone smiling. His love for muscle cars and motorcycles was more than just a hobby—it was a part of who he was, a reflection of his free spirit and love for the open road.

Michael lived in the moment, never one to stay in one place for long. He embraced life on his own terms, bouncing from one adventure to the next. But behind his larger-than-life personality was a deeply caring soul, someone who loved his family and friends with all his heart. He was a beloved brother to Kristin Habura, Tracey Marozza, and Joseph Marozza, and his presence in their lives will be profoundly missed.

For many years, Michael struggled with alcoholism, a battle that slowly dimmed the bright light he once was. It made him retreat into himself, turning him into a shell of the man his loved ones knew. Though his struggle was long and difficult, it does not define the legacy he leaves behind. He will be remembered for his humor, his warmth, and the joy he brought to those around him.

Michael's family invites friends and loved ones to celebrate his life on June 7, 2025, from noon to 5 PM at the Centre of North Park, 10040 Addison Ave, Franklin Park, IL 60131. Though his time was cut short, his memory will live on in the hearts of all who knew him.
